Pay winnings or collect losing bets as established by the rules and procedures of a specific game.
02
Greet customers and make them feel welcome.
03
Exchange paper currency for playing chips or coin money.
04
Check to ensure that all players have placed bets before play begins.
05
Inspect cards and equipment to be used in games to ensure that they are in good condition.
06
Deal cards to house hands, and compare these with players' hands to determine winners, as in black jack.
07
Stand behind a gaming table and deal the appropriate number of cards to each player.
08
Apply rule variations to card games such as poker, in which players bet on the value of their hands.
09
Receive, verify, and record patrons' cash wagers.
10
Conduct gambling games, such as dice, roulette, cards, or keno, following all applicable rules and regulations.
